Frequently Asked Questions About Estate Planning
When is the right time to start an estate plan?
The optimal time to begin is right now. Early preparation allows you to implement long-term tax-saving strategies and provides peace of mind knowing your affairs are in order. You should also update your plan after major life events, such as a marriage, the birth of a child, or a significant change in asset value.
How does this process help minimize taxes?
By utilizing specific trusts, strategic gifting, and proper asset titling, we can significantly reduce the taxable value of your estate. This proactive approach prevents excessive wealth erosion from federal and state estate taxes, ensuring your beneficiaries receive the maximum possible value.
Does estate planning include my business?
Yes. For business owners, estate planning and business succession planning go hand in hand. We help structure your plan to ensure a smooth transition of business ownership, protecting the company’s operational value while providing financial security for your successors and your family.
Why involve a CPA firm in my estate plan?
While attorneys draft the necessary legal documents, a CPA firm provides the essential financial and tax analysis required to make those documents effective. We ensure your plan aligns with current tax codes and financially supports your long-term legacy goals.
